I have reached the end of my first week on Nutrisystem, and to be honest, is was much harder than I imagined it would be. You would think that having your daily meals, already laid out for you, would be easy - and that part is. It was the eating so few calories, and getting into a routine of when to eat, to stretch my calories through the day, so that I wouldn't be starving before I was even ready to go to bed.
After the first day, it did get easier, stretching the time between meals, and shakes, to every 4 hours instead of every 2 hours. Even then, I would find myself with late night hunger pains, that sometimes could be silenced by crunching away of fresh veggies. That is one amazing part of this lifestyle change - unlimited non-starchy veggies, which is great for someone like me, who loves veggies.
The meals for the most part were pretty good, but as with everything that you eat, there were some that just didn't cut it - thankfully those were few and far between. In fact, I think there were only 4 total, that I didn't care for, between my 7 lunch, and 7 dinner options.
My favorite breakfast, was the cinnamon streusel muffin, which had great flavor, but is much more dense than your average muffin - still, paired with a cup of coffee (black, due to not allowing extras the first week), it was a great breakfast.
My absolute favorite lunch, was the White Bean Chicken Chili. It was packed full of flavor, and had a great amount of heat in it. It is one of the meals, that I would gladly eat, time and again.
My favorite dinner, was the Chicken Pasta Parmesan. It had good flavor, and paired well with a nice salad loaded with fresh veggies. The pasta was a bit overcooked, but that was to be expected, especially with a packaged meal.
All in all, I am impressed with the meals - they certainly don't taste like "diet food", and the shakes that I drank twice daily, had a great fudge flavor. The morning shake, was the TurboShake, which is full of protein, fiber, vitamins, and minerals, and would tide you over between breakfast, and lunch. The afternoon shake, was the NutriCrush shake, which is a craving crusher shake, to help ward off those hunger cravings you will experience during your first week, it has a fudge flavor as well.
Now, for my second week, I will be adding more to my diet - things like, peanut butter, eggs, and dairy. I also get to start having other snacks, and dessert! The snacks and desserts, are supplied by Nutrisystem, and fit well into the diet.
So, how did my first week go? Well, I am a firm believer that the best way to change, is through a combination of diet and exercise, however, I wanted to see what would happen with diet change alone. So, other than my daily 10,000 steps, tracked by my trusty Fitbit, I did not exercise AT ALL, and I STILL lost 5 lbs!
